‘Africa’ was shot with a Blackmagic Design Ursa Mini Pro camera in the recently announced Blackmagic RAW format.

Africa, Weezer

The new video clip of the group Weezer, Africa, has been shot with a Ursa Mini Pro camera Blackmagic Design in the recently announced format Blackmagic RAW. Likewise, the editing and grading of the images in the post-production stage were carried out with the program DaVinci Resolve Studio.

Jade Ehlers y Brendan Walter (Crush Music) were in charge of directing this video clip, which corresponds to a new version of the song Africa from the Toto group. Furthermore, the goal was to remake a classic by replicating the iconic song. Sweater Song by Weezer shot by shot.

The images correspond to a shot that captures the band playing in front of a bright blue wall, with the camera moving between the different members. The video clip begins in front of the musicians and moves from brightly lit areas to darker ones, as well as from low to high angle shots of the group.

"A week before filming began, the new Blackmagic RAW format was announced, which was timely. It met everything we were looking for. The original video of Sweater Song It was shot on tape, so we wanted to achieve a mix between a digital camera that captured a cinematic aesthetic and recording and post-production that fit our low budget and extremely tight deadlines. The combination of the Blackmagic RAW codec and the URSA Mini Pro was perfect“added Ehlers.

Blackmagic RAW is a new, modern codec that not only delivers high-quality images but also surprisingly fast performance in a smart file format. Thanks to your advanced chromatic interpolation technology and its revolutionary design, this codec offers both the quality and advantages of RAW format, as well as the speed, simplicity and size of traditional video files.

This new codec transfers part of the chromatic interpolation process to the camera, where it can be energized by the device itself. This makes encoding really efficient and file sizes small. Furthermore, these files are not just a RAW container, but rather combine image data with information about the unique characteristics of the sensor. In this way, it is possible to achieve better quality, even when using high compression settings. On the other hand, full control is provided over RAW settings, such as ISO value, white balance, exposure, contrast, saturation and custom color spaces.

Blackmagic Ursa Mini ProThe Blackmagic RAW codec supports GPU and CPU processing acceleration and supports a large amount of metadata, such as customizable .sidecar files. Additionally, it includes Blackmagic Design's new fourth-generation colorimetry and various encoding options for consistent quality or transfer speed.

"We had already used the URSA Mini Pro model on several shoots, but with the Blackmagic RAW format we felt like we suddenly had a new camera with an exceptional sensor built in. Before this innovative codec was available, we were thinking of using one of the formats with compression and making do, but in the end, we were able to shoot in RAW," said the director.

One of the advantages that Blackmagic RAW offers is being able to capture a greater amount of information in each image, in order to compensate for difficulties in terms of lighting in the post-production stage. The set had a bright blue background wall, for which there were five people dedicated to lighting in different areas of the stage. Each tried to match the changes of the constantly moving camera while respecting the images of the original video perfectly. The result was inconsistent lighting in the recorded material.

"The blue wall captured light differently in different places, and in several places we got somewhat dark spots. We were forced to shoot with a lower dynamic range and an ISO of 800, which worried us, but we hoped we could fix it in post-production. Blackmagic RAW saved our lives. We were able to increase the ISO sensitivity to 1600, adjust the saturation to what we needed in DaVinci Resolve Studio, see every detail, and do everything quickly and easily. As a result, we achieved exceptional image quality, precise details and extremely small file sizes,” continued Ehlers.

Africa, WeezerWith Blackmagic RAW, it is possible film, edit and grade projects, all in one file. Camera settings and configurations are transferred to DaVinci Resolve using metadata, which can also be modified. Likewise, changes made to the RAW settings in this program will automatically be seen when opening the files in other applications compatible with the Blackmagic RAW format. This way, you'll get a consistent look and feel and the same controls no matter what software you use, even across different platforms. For the video clip, Ehlers and Presley needed a camera that offered optimal image quality, a cinematic look and, at the same time, that it was light, since it had to be shot in a single take. The Ursa Mini Pro model weighs less than 3 kilos, so together with its Super 35mm 4.6K sensor and a dynamic range of 15 stops, it was exactly what they needed.

"We recorded six takes to achieve what we had in mind, which meant that Nathan had to move around with the camera in hand, the mount, the lens and all the cards at all times. The fact that this unit can be mounted on a platform and that it weighs around 12 kg, in a very compact size, helped him capture the desired images more easily," concluded Ehlers.
